Education
Patrick Schmid's education included a stint at Leipzig University[3]. Doctoral advisors include Wolfgang König[4], a mathematician[14], b. 1965[15], of Germany[16] and Herbert Spohn[5], a mathematician[17], b. 1946[18], of Germany[19], awarded the Henri Poincaré Prize[20].
